Caring for and Maintaining Jeans
Caring for and maintaining jeans is an essential part of extending their lifespan and ensuring they remain comfortable and functional. To care for jeans, seniors should start by reading the care label, which will provide specific instructions on how to wash, dry, and iron the jeans. In general, it’s recommended to wash jeans in cold water, as hot water can cause the fabric to shrink or fade. Seniors should also avoid using bleach or harsh detergents, as these can damage the fabric and cause it to deteriorate.
In addition to washing and drying jeans, seniors should also consider how to maintain them. This can include tasks such as ironing, steaming, and spot cleaning. Ironing can help remove wrinkles and creases, while steaming can help restore the fabric’s natural texture and appearance. Spot cleaning can help remove stains and spills, preventing them from setting in and becoming permanent. By taking the time to care for and maintain their jeans, seniors can help extend their lifespan and keep them looking their best.

How do I determine my size and fit for senior jeans?
Determining the right size and fit for senior jeans can be a challenge, but there are several steps that can be taken to ensure the best fit. Firstly, take your measurements to determine your waist, hip, and inseam sizes. Use a tape measure to measure around your natural waistline, the fullest part of your hips, and the length of your inseam. Compare your measurements to the sizing chart of the jeans you are interested in to determine the best fit. Additionally, consider the style and cut of the jeans, as some styles may run smaller or larger than others.
It is also a good idea to read reviews and try on jeans before purchasing to ensure the best fit. Consider visiting a store to try on different styles and sizes, or shopping online from retailers that offer free returns and exchanges. Some seniors may also benefit from seeking the advice of a sales associate or stylist who can help them determine the best fit and style. By taking the time to determine your size and fit, seniors can find a pair of jeans that provides comfort, support, and a flattering fit.
